China Completes The World's Largest Radio Telescope

26 Sep, 2016 | category - Others | 6 photos | 1529 visits

Construction on the world's largest radio telescope began back in 2011 in Guizhou Province in southwest China. After 5 years of construction is now complete and astronomers plan to use the telescope to observe objects at a distance of 11 billion light years from Earth.

Share with friends
Follow us on Facebook
Leave a comment